Transaction 07586ae8bd1acb475f2f7dbf1264a490251efe6f541813aed5c0bed3a2560c3a
1 Input
1 Output
-
07586ae8bd1acb475f2f7dbf1264a490251efe6f541813aed5c0bed3a2560c3a:0
- value
- 40147700
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f36372e5b76f1238ac282e36531c00caaf3017e OP_EQUALVERIFY OP_CHECKSIG
- address
- 12PS5qiiS55hYDQ7iEPPpc7FTPSpAzhMwb